MaxPool & AvgPool bwd instances, test, ckProfiler, client example (#861)
* Add maxpool instances * Rename index pool to max pool. * Add maxpool bwd bf16 instances * Add avg pool bwd instances * Rename avgpool and maxpool to avg_pool3d and max_pool * Add bf16 pool fwd instances * Add max pool bwd to ckProfiler * Add avg pool3d bwd to ckProfiler * Add avg pool bwd test * Fix bug of reference pool fwd (dilation) * Fix bug of max pool bwd (dilation and initZero) * Support bf16 compute data type * Force compute type be f32. Because atomicAdd only support f32 * Add max pool bwd test * Rename folder * Rename pool * Add max pool bwd client example * Add avg pool bwd client example * Add missing workspace * clang format * Rename macro * remove useless header * remove useless layout
